Vodafone is pushing to lead the Open RAN systems integration movement and liberate associated cost savings as well as service opportunities in a white paper just published. The subtext is that Vodafone is impatient for faster progress and concerned that despite various piecemeal efforts involving equipment vendors, operators and systems integrators themselves, there is a lack of coordination, combined with fragmentation and duplication of effort. The paper seeks to put operators in charge of Open RAN integration and promote Vodafone’s own model for how it should be coordinated with vendors.
